TSN Hits a Home Run with Biggest Audience for a Toronto Blue Jays Game in Eight Years
Posted on Wednesday, September 10, 2008 - 04:46 PM
TSN

TSN’s live coverage of the last night’s baseball game pitting the surging Toronto Blue Jays against the Chicago White Sox delivered 650,000 viewers – making it the most-watched Blue Jays game on TSN in eight years. TSN’s audience for last night’s game was 28% higher than the top-ranked Blue Jay games this season on CBC (507,000) and Sportsnet (507,000).

The last time a Blue Jays game had a higher audience on TSN was in 2000, when a September 14 game against the New York Yankees attracted 660,000 viewers.

TSN will once again showcase the hottest team in Major League Baseball when the Toronto Blue Jays attempt to extend their winning streak to 11 games as they take on the Chicago White Sox tonight at U.S. Cellular Field. Viewers can catch the action live on TSN and TSN HD at 8 p.m. ET /5 p.m. PT.

*All audience figures courtesy of BBM Nielsen Media Research
